How Much Does Stucco And Exterior Coating Cost in ?

$7 – $12 per sq ft

Most homeowners in Winder, GA can expect to pay between $7 and $12 per square foot for stucco and exterior coating. The final cost will depend on whether it's new installation, re-stuccoing, or just painting, as well as the type of finish and existing conditions.

Cost Comparison

TierPrice RangeWhat's Included
Basic$2–$4 per sq ftProfessionally painted stucco.
Mid-range$7–$12 per sq ftNew stucco installation, including materials and labor.
Premium$10–$18 per sq ftEIFS or insulated stucco systems, or re-stuccoing with removal of old siding.

Labor Costs

Stucco and exterior coating projects are labor-intensive, and labor costs are a significant component of the overall price. While specific hourly rates vary by contractor and project complexity, here's a general overview of what influences labor expenses:

AspectDescription
PreparationIncludes cleaning, repairs, and surface readiness. More extensive prep means higher labor.
Installation/ApplicationThe bulk of labor, covering mixing, applying, and finishing the stucco or coating.
Scaffolding/AccessibilityHomes with multiple stories or difficult access points will require more labor for setup and safety.
Detail WorkIntricate designs, trim work, or architectural features demand more skilled labor and time.
CleanupPost-project site cleaning is factored into the overall labor cost.

Key Cost Factors

  • Type of Stucco/Coating System: The choice between traditional stucco, EIFS (Exterior Insulation Finishing System), or insulated stucco systems significantly impacts cost. EIFS and insulated systems, for example, typically fall into the premium range due to their added insulation benefits and specialized application.
  • Size and Complexity of the Project: Larger homes naturally require more materials and labor. Homes with intricate architectural details, multiple corners, or significant protrusions will also incur higher costs due to increased labor time and material waste.
  • Condition of Existing Exterior: If existing siding needs to be removed, or if extensive repairs to the substrate are required before stucco application, costs will increase. Removing old siding can push a project into the premium price tier.
  • Material Quality and Finish: The quality of the stucco mix, the type of finish chosen (e.g., smooth, sand, dash), and any additives can influence material prices. Premium finishes or specific colors might cost more.
  • Geographic Location: While this guide focuses on Winder, GA, regional market rates for labor and materials can vary. Winder's specific economic conditions and contractor availability will play a role.
  • Permits and Inspections: Some stucco projects may require local permits and inspections, which add to the overall cost and ensure compliance with building codes.

Tips for Hiring

  1. Request Multiple Quotes: Obtain detailed bids from at least three different contractors. This helps you compare pricing, understand the scope of work each proposes, and assess what's included in each quote. Ensure all quotes are for comparable services and materials.
  2. Check References and Portfolios: Ask for references from previous clients and review their portfolios of completed stucco and exterior coating projects. This provides insight into their quality of work and customer satisfaction.
  3. Verify Licensing and Insurance: Ensure the contractor is properly licensed and insured in Georgia. This protects you in case of accidents or issues during the project.
  4. Get a Detailed Contract: Insist on a written contract that clearly outlines the scope of work, materials to be used, timeline, payment schedule, and warranty information. This prevents misunderstandings and protects both parties.

For most stucco installations in Winder, GA, homeowners can expect to pay between $7 and $12 per square foot. This includes both materials and labor for a new stucco application.

Professionally painting existing stucco is generally more affordable, ranging from $2 to $4 per square foot. Installing new stucco, including materials and labor, is typically $7 to $12 per square foot, a mid-range cost.

You would typically pay $10 to $18 per square foot for premium projects such as EIFS or insulated stucco systems, or if your project involves removing old siding before re-stuccoing. These methods require more specialized materials and labor.

While larger homes generally incur a higher overall cost, the cost *per square foot* can sometimes decrease slightly with scale due to efficiencies. However, homes with complex architectural features or multiple stories will likely have a higher per-square-foot cost due to increased labor and scaffolding requirements.

Stucco repair costs in Georgia can range from $500 to $1,500 for standard repairs, with prices averaging $7.50 to $10.80 per square foot for the repaired area. This can vary based on the extent of the damage and the type of stucco.
